FTAI Aviation Ltd. saw its shares rise by 2.30% to $252.13, outpacing the broader market and many peers in the aviation services space. The session was characterized by higher-than-normal trading activity, suggesting that institutional and retail participants are actively positioning in the name. The move appears to be driven by a combination of sector-wide tailwinds—including rising global air travel demand and increased aftermarket parts replacement cycles—and company-specific developments such as a steady flow of lease revenue and fleet expansion updates. Positioning within the aerospace supply chain, FTAI benefits from long-term structural trends like aircraft fleet aging and ma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) demand. The company’s focus on engine leasing and aftermarket services provides a recurring revenue stream that tends to hold up even as broader market cycles fluctuate. Recent analyst reports have highlighted FTAI’s ability to capitalize on engine part shortages, which have pushed up lease rates and asset values. While the stock has been volatile in the past year, the current upward move brings it back toward the upper end of its recent trading range. Investors are watching for any announcements regarding new lease agreements or portfolio acquisitions that could further catalyze the stock. The broader aerospace sector has been gaining momentum amid expectations for a continued recovery in commercial aviation through the remainder of the year.

From a technical perspective, FTAI’s move to $252.13 places it near the lower boundary of its established resistance zone around $264.74. The stock has been oscillating between support at $239.52 and the resistance level for several weeks, forming a constructive coil pattern. The breakout attempt above $250.00 is a positive sign, but the stock remains below its 50-day and 200-day moving averages, which are roughly in the range of $255–$260. This suggests the trend is still in transition.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I), are likely in the mid- to upper-50s region—neither oversold nor overbought—indicating room for further upside before reaching technically stretched levels. Volume patterns have been picking up on up days, suggesting accumulation is taking place. Key near-term support is at $239.52, a level that has held on multiple pullbacks in recent months. A decisive move above $264.74, especially on increasing volume, would signal a potential shift from a sideways consolidation into a new uptrend. However, the stock’s recent price action shows a series of lower highs and higher lows, which typically precedes a break—but failure to clear resistance may lead to a retest of the $240 area.

Looking ahead, FTAI’s ability to sustain its current momentum will likely depend on several factors. A continued recovery in global airline capacity could drive additional demand for engine leases and MRO services, supporting revenue growth. The company’s recent strategic focus on narrowbody engine programs, particularly the CFM56 and LEAP families, positions it well for the ongoing fleet transition. Potential catalysts include quarterly earnings reports that may show margin improvement, updates on the deployment of capital into new assets, and broader market sentiment toward aerospace stocks. Conversely, headwinds such as rising interest rates, supply chain delays, or a slowdown in air travel demand could pressure the share price. If the stock can convincingly break above the $264.74 resistance, it may open the door to a move toward the $275–$285 area, where prior supply exists. Conversely, a failure to hold above $250 could lead to a retreat back toward support near $239.52. The overall technical setup suggests a period of range-bound trading may continue until a clearer catalyst emerges. Traders should monitor volume and relative strength for confirmation of the next directional move.
